(On tap @ Himmeriget, Copenhagen, Feb 9/19) Pours clear yellow-gold with a white head. Notes of bright tart citrus, especially lemon and white grapefruit, with ample zest, fruity yeasty esters, fresh flowers, lightly sweet malt, some grain, moderate funk with a slight sulphur edge, finishing quite dry and a bit mineral with soft oak and some lingering tartness. Light to medium body with soft carbonation. A surprise last beer of the night for me after a long session, bought on a whim but truly enjoyable.

Draft. Straw beer with a cream head. Yeast and tart aroma. Citrus and tart flavor with light summer fruit and yeast. Medium bodied. Citrus and tartness linger with yeast, summer fruit, and light oak.
